Output 07e072d096b7457a19d367fb605ebd882f610bc68e8fc47208fde0de18b6ad2e:12

value
66160
script pubkey
OP_0 OP_PUSHBYTES_20 d9c5cc68a2a773b5fbc53a57a23ad82759dff173
address
bc1qm8zuc69z5aemt7798ft6ywkcyavalutnw94ha9
transaction
07e072d096b7457a19d367fb605ebd882f610bc68e8fc47208fde0de18b6ad2e
confirmations
1050
spent
true